使用ASP還原數據庫的簡單方法
在現今的數據驅動時代,數據庫的管理和維護變得越來越重要。對於使用ASP(Active Server Pages)技術的開發者來說,數據庫的還原是一項常見的任務。本文將介紹一些簡單的方法來使用ASP還原數據庫,幫助開發者更有效地管理數據。
什麼是數據庫還原?
數據庫還原是指將數據庫恢復到某一特定狀態的過程。這通常是在數據丟失、損壞或意外刪除的情況下進行的。還原過程可以通過備份文件來完成,這些備份文件可以是全備份或增量備份。
使用ASP還原數據庫的基本步驟
以下是使用ASP還原數據庫的基本步驟:
1. 準備備份文件
在進行還原之前,首先需要確保有可用的備份文件。這些備份文件通常是以.bak格式存儲的。確保備份文件的完整性和可用性是非常重要的。
2. 連接到數據庫
使用ASP連接到數據庫,通常使用ADO(ActiveX Data Objects)來實現。以下是一個簡單的連接示例:
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=SQLOLEDB;Data Source=你的數據庫伺服器;Initial Catalog=你的數據庫名稱;User ID=你的用戶名;Password=你的密碼;"3. 執行還原命令
在成功連接到數據庫後,可以使用SQL命令來執行還原操作。以下是一個使用SQL命令還原數據庫的示例:
Dim sql
sql = "RESTORE DATABASE 你的數據庫名稱 FROM DISK = 'C:備份你的備份文件.bak' WITH REPLACE"
conn.Execute sql在這裡,`WITH REPLACE`選項表示如果數據庫已經存在,則將其替換為備份中的數據。
4. 關閉連接
在完成還原操作後,記得關閉數據庫連接:
conn.Close
Set conn = Nothing注意事項
- 在執行還原操作之前,請確保已經備份當前數據庫,以防止數據丟失。
- 確保擁有足夠的權限來執行還原操作,通常需要數據庫管理員的權限。
- 在生產環境中進行還原操作時,建議在非高峰時段進行,以減少對用戶的影響。
總結
使用ASP還原數據庫是一個相對簡單的過程,只需遵循上述步驟即可有效地恢復數據。無論是因為數據丟失還是其他原因,掌握這些基本技能對於開發者來說都是非常重要的。如果您正在尋找可靠的 香港VPS 解決方案來支持您的數據庫管理,Server.HK 提供多種選擇,幫助您輕鬆管理和還原數據庫。